Is a Queensland heeler a good dog?

Is a Queensland heeler a good dog?

The Australian Cattle Dog is good family dog, but he does best with children if he’s raised with them and accepts them early on as members of his household. In such cases, he’s very playful and protective. The breed’s tendency to be mouthy — even to nip and bite — can be a problem with kids, however.

How big will a heeler shepherd mix get?

Appearance, Personality, and Traits of an Australian Shepherd crossbred with Blue Heeler. Australian Shepherd crossbred with Blue Heeler usually weigh around 45 to 50 pounds in both male and female adult dog. They are medium-sized dogs who stand tall from 17 up to 22 inches from their paws up to the tip of their ears.

Are Australian Shepherd Blue Heeler mix good dogs?

The Australian Shepherd Blue Heeler mix is half Australian shepherd and half Australian cattle dog (also known as the blue heeler). As they are a mix of two natural herding breeds, they are an amazing herding breed themselves. This breed is very loyal to its owners. They are loving, gentle and highly energetic.

What is an Aussie heeler mix called?

Texas Heeler
The Texas Heeler is a mixed breed dog–a cross between the Australian Cattle Dog and Australian Shepherd dog breeds. Intelligent, hard-working, and energetic, these herding pups inherited some of the best qualities from both of their parents.

What does a blue tick heeler look like?

Blue Heeler Quick Facts: Slightly longer than tall with curved, hanging tails, they have muscular legs and strong necks and broad, somewhat rounded heads with pointy ears. Their dense, weather-resistant coats come blue, blue mottled, blue speckled or red speckled — both with possible dark or tan markings.

What’s the difference between a red heeler and a Blue Heeler?

Well, there is no difference, except possibly color. Australian Cattle Dogs and Blue Heelers are exactly the same dog. The term Blue Heeler refers to Australian Cattle Dogs that are blue in color. Australian Cattle Dogs that are red in color are called Red Heelers.

What breeds make up a Queensland heeler?

Mixing native Dingoes with Collies and other herding dogs, Australian George Elliott developed the Blue Heeler in 1840. They are also called Australian Heelers, Queensland Heelers and Australian Cattle Dogs.

Are Australian Cattle Dogs aggressive?

Many Australian Cattle Dogs are dominant or aggressive toward other dogs of the same sex. Many have strong instincts to chase and seize cats and other fleeing creatures. The strong temperament. The best Australian Cattle Dogs are versatile working dogs, capable of learning a great deal.

What are the personality traits of an Australian Shepherd?

Personality traits of the Australian Shepherd vary from dog to dog. Some can be outgoing and friendly, while others are shy and reserved. Regardless of the individual dog’s personality, a few things remain constant. Aussies are highly intelligent, loyal, and thrive on human companionship.

Are Australian Shepherds good guard dogs?

Australian shepherds are known for being loyal to their owners and are good guard dogs. Aussies typically aren’t physically aggressive toward humans, but will growl and bark to alert you and warn strangers away.

Is an Australian Shepherd a good dog?

This breed is very intelligent, high energy, and affectionate. They’re often great with children and very playful, but should be supervised like any dog. Australian Shepherds are good canine citizens in the dog park.
